Abstract

A communication device is constructed to include a detecting section for detecting a signal peculiar to a universal serial bus (USB) obtained via the USB, and a disconnecting section for disconnecting a line which is being used for a communication when the signal peculiar to the USB is not detected by the detecting section within a predetermined time.
